Try to complete all the objectives when you're using Travis Baker in a mission, including the optional ones.Make sure you use him as much as you can. This will essentially double the experience you can get every day. After upgrading a certain perk, you can use Baker in two missions on a single day.Though this also adds to the risk of the campaign ending. Make sure you use Travis Baker on these missions. When you do special missions like the Dragon Dogs, Import Export, Hidden Vault, or Money Train, you get a lot of experience.If you made some bad choices during a certain Baker's Battle, restarting it is a good idea.
